Author:  teller34 [ Sat Oct 27, 2018 3:05 pm ]
Post subject:  New tires

I’m about to get new tires and I’m between 3 tires right now. Cooper AT3 , Cooper RTX , and Wildpeak AT3w. Does anyone have experience with these. The wildpeak only come in 245/76 17 where the cooper come in 235 size. Anyone have any experience with the wildpeak or the rtx?

Author:  lfhoward [ Sat Oct 27, 2018 4:16 pm ]
Post subject:  Re: New tires

I've run the Cooper A/T3 tires on my KK before and they were great. Impressive wet/dry/snow/offroad traction, and quiet too. I'd recommend them to anyone. I have Duratracs now because I wanted something with a more aggressive for offroad, but I had a good experience with the Coopers.

Do the cooper tires seem to run true on size? I was thinking about the 245/65r17 size. Their site shows 29.5” tire.


Sent from my iPhone using Tapatalk

Author:  lfhoward [ Tue Oct 30, 2018 7:11 pm ]
Post subject:  Re: New tires

Probably? I never measured mine to get the exact dimensions. Either way if it is around 29.5” diameter it will still work on the stock suspension without rubbing.

I ran the Duratracs, loved them , overall good tire and got over 90,000 miles out of them ( 265-75-16s on my 04 KJ )
Now running Falken Wildpeak AT 3 Ws
